概括
对于骨肌肉功能来说,dystroglycan上的LARGE-glycan链的长度至关重要. 延长这些链条可以增强细胞外基质的结合,防止肌肉衰竭.

背景情况:
- 细胞表面的甘氨酸层对细胞功能至关重要,并且具有高度的动态.
- 类似乙烯基葡萄糖氨基基转移酶 (LARGE) 类酶将重复的多糖体单元 (LARGE-glycan) 添加到dystroglycan中,这对其细胞外矩阵受体功能至关重要.
- 大型甘氨酸的缺陷会导致肌肉发育不良,但甘氨酸链长度的确切作用尚不清楚.
研究的目的:
- 研究LARGE-glycan重复的细胞功能及其与肌肉衰竭的相关性.
- 确定LARGE-glycan链延伸如何影响dystroglycan的细胞外矩阵结合能力.
- 阐明LARGE-glycan在骨肌肉发育和再生中的作用.
主要方法:
- 在分化小鼠肌肉中研究了Large和dystroglycan的协调上调.
- 利用合成的LARGE-glycan重复来评估与细胞外矩阵连接体的结合能力.
- 阻塞 在小鼠肌肉再生过程中大幅上调调节,以观察对dystroglycan和肌肉功能的影响.
主要成果:
- 大型和二氧化甘的协调上调促进了LARGE-glycan链的快速扩展.
- 增加LARGE-glycan链长度与加强与细胞外矩阵连接体的结合直接相关.
- 阻断 肌肉再生期间大量上调导致LARGE-glycan减少,导致底层膜缺陷,不成熟的神经肌肉结节和肌肉功能障碍.
- 患有严重肌肉衰竭的患者表现出较少的LARGE-glycan重复.
结论:
- 在dystroglycan上的LARGE-glycan可以作为细胞外基因蛋白的调节性支架.
- 大型甘氨酸链的延伸对于正常的骨肌肉功能和完整性至关重要.
- 功能障碍的LARGE-glycan延伸有助于肌肉发育不良的病原体.

Satellite Stem Cells and Muscular Dystrophy
2.4K
Satellite stem cells or myosatellite cells are quiescent stem cells that Alexander Mauro first identified in 1961. These cells are located between the sarcolemma, the plasma membrane of muscle fibers, and the basal lamina, the connective tissue sheath covering it. These mononucleated cells are activated in response to muscle injury, can transform into myoblasts, and may form or repair muscle fibers.
